pixi.js
Version:
<p align="center"> <a href="https://pixijs.com" target="_blank" rel="noopener noreferrer"> <img height="150" src="https://files.pixijs.download/branding/pixijs-logo-transparent-dark.svg?v=1" alt="PixiJS logo"> </a> </p> <br/> <p align="center">
20 lines (16 loc) • 588 B
JavaScript
;
var CanvasPool = require('../../../rendering/renderers/shared/texture/CanvasPool.js');
;
function getTemporaryCanvasFromImage(image, resolution) {
const canvasAndContext = CanvasPool.CanvasPool.getOptimalCanvasAndContext(
image.width,
image.height,
resolution
);
const { context } = canvasAndContext;
context.clearRect(0, 0, image.width, image.height);
context.drawImage(image, 0, 0);
return canvasAndContext;
}
exports.getTemporaryCanvasFromImage = getTemporaryCanvasFromImage;
//# sourceMappingURL=getTemporaryCanvasFromImage.js.map